Physical properties

Hardness of 7 on the Mohs scale; color ranges from milky white to colorless; vitreous to greasy luster; trigonal crystal system; no true cleavage, exhibits conchoidal fracture; specific gravity of 2.65.

Formation & geological history

Forms in a wide variety of geological environments, most notably in igneous rocks like granite and pegmatites, as well as hydrothermal veins and sedimentary rocks (sandstone). Geological age ranges from Precambrian to recent.

Uses & applications

Used in electronics, manufacturing of glass and ceramics, gemstone carvings, and as a decorative stone in landscaping.

Geological facts

Quartz is one of the most abundant and widely distributed minerals on Earth's continental crust. Its piezoelectric properties make it essential for keeping time in watches and electronic devices.

Field identification & locations

Easily identifiable in the field by its high hardness (scratches glass), lack of cleavage, and conchoidal fracture. Found globally in almost all rock types.
